The Salty person have no idea what it is talking about. It just sad cuz this abomination unbound system will gone to hell soon. Some people was very happy to make themselves better then others just by grinding\paying.
In bound modes level 4 cards are weak af, say goodbye to proper builds for tanks and healers. Who hit LMB better - wins, no need to make builds, make counter-picks, counter-items etc, just aim-shoot-win. This is not what this game was about before ob64. In unbound modes tanks and healers are closer to what they was before ob64, but when most cards are high level it makes game chaotic like some CoD, unbalanced and with p2w or grind2win elements (hello asian f2p games with tons of grind and paying to become better, glad it will gone soon).
And yes 100-150 was enough for unlocking every champ with every card, it was enough for me, then it was enough for everyone who didn't spend gold for useless skins. After about 50hrs you could get tons of essence just by opening chests with cards.
Yes it was still grindy, but it was fair grind. You play the game, you meet champs, you learn stuff, you buy what you need, few more hours and you can buy everything. With unbound yes, you just buy a champ and you have everything. But you forced to play 2 modes - one with sooooo weak cards and the other with pay\grind2win system. Nah it is ♥♥♥♥♥♥♥♥. Bound Cards mode ruined the game, removing variety of play and build customization from champions that at their base were hardly balanced. The fools who pushed for and supported that system continued to spread misinformation as though it was somehow a superior system that solved all problems in Paladins.

So here's the true information clearup:

1) It wasn't superior, it was inferior, evident by the fact that it's being removed after only 3 months. A superior system would have thrived, this one floundered. What elitists actually mean is that it was superior for them since they wanted a free to play game that required minimal grinding (unlock only characters I want, done) as though this is the next League of Legends and their toxic community is piling into it.

2) It nerfed everyone involved in the game by removing the old card system in favor of capped lvl 4 cards that were nowhere near as powerful, ruining months of balance testing in a heartbeat, introducing even more overpowered options to setback competitive gameplay, noticeably changing the playstyles of the characters veterans had come to love. Call of Duty: Paladins Warfare was plainly evident and the game had devolved into a straight shooter instead of an RPG shooter.

3) It was homogenizing unbalanced characters which leads to very noticeable outliers. We may as well be playing DOTA or LoL with no items, just base characters. No items means no counterplay, no customizing team synergy, no specializing roles. The game devolves into pick-counterpick with absolutely nothing you can do about getting hardcountered by selecting a different setup. Level 4 cards were WEAK and ineffective.
